博主是用的是springboot+Quartz+mysql,在一次部署的项目的时候出现了疯狂的报错:
org.quartz.JobPersistenceException: Couldn't retrieve trigger: Table 'kr_erp_quartz.QRTZ_TRIGGERS' doesn't exist
我检查了数据库中的表,这张表示存在的
最后找到原因是:我本地是Window平台,此平台下面Mysql默认是不区分下小写的,而服务器时Linux平台,在linux平台下面Mysql默认是严格区分大小写的。此时,修改Mysql配置文件让其不区分大小写,问题解决。。
这里也有my.cnf文件在/etc/mysql/my.cnf
sudo vim /etc/my.cnf
在[mysqld]下面添加:
lower_case_table_names = 1
然后保存退出,重启Mysql
>sudo service mysqld restart
最后成功启动项目
博主是用的是springboot+Quartz+mysql,在一次部署的项目的时候出现了疯狂的报错:org.quartz.JobPersistenceException: Couldn't retrieve trigger: Table 'kr_erp_quartz.QRTZ_TRIGGERS' doesn't exist我检查了数据库中的表,这张表示存在的最后找到原因是:我本地...
org
.neo4j.kernel.S
tor
e
Lock
Exception
: S
tor
e and its
lock
file has been
lock
ed by another process
Exception
in thread "main" java.lang.Runtime
Exception
: Error starting
org
.neo4j.kernel.
impl
.fac
tor
y.Gra...
原因:我本地是Window平台,此平台下面
Mysql
默认是不区分下小写的,而服务器时
Linux
平台,在
linux
平台下面
Mysql
默认是严格区分大小写的。此时,修改
Mysql
配置文件让其不区分大小写,问题
解决
。。
>sudo vim /etc/
mysql
/my.cnf
在[
mysql
d]下面添加:
lower_case_table_names = 1...
org
.
quartz
.
impl
.
jdbc
jobs
tor
e.
Lock
Exception
: Failure obtaining db row
lock
: Table 'aly_uias.qrtz_
LOCK
S' doesn't exist
异常信息表明:在创建
quartz
自带表时,表明是小写的,程序中使用的是大写表明,由于
mysql
数据库...
解决
:
org
.springframework.dao.CannotAcquire
Lock
Exception
:Cause: com.
mysql
.cj.
jdbc
.
exception
s.
MySQL
TransactionRollback
Exception
:
Lock
wait timeout exceeded; try restarting transaction
发生异常!原因是:
org
.springframework.dao.CannotAcquire
Lock
Exception
:
### Error upda
说明:在使用Tomcat6.0.32+Spring3.05+
Quartz
1.8.6+
Mysql
5.5.9 此项目在我本机上没有问题,当我把
mysql
脚本导入到服务器上,将数据源配置修改为服务器对应的
mysql
时,再次运行程序出现以下问题,
错误信息如下:
严重:
Exception
sending context initialized event to listener instanc...
org
.apache.iceberg.hive.HiveTableOperations$WaitingFor
Lock
Exception
: Waiting for
lock
.
报错
信息
org
.apache.iceberg.hive.HiveTableOperations$WaitingFor
Lock
Exception
: Waiting for
lock
.
at
org
.apache.iceberg.hive.HiveTableOperations.lambda$acquire
Lock
$9(HiveTableOperations.java:444) ~[dw-0.1.jar:?]
at
org
.apache.iceberg.util.Tasks$Builder.runTask